Shining bright: Stourport’s Three Kings Parade will once again get the town into the Christmas spirit.
ENTERTAINERS are being encouraged to help get Stourport into the festive spirit.
This year’s Three Kings Parade takes place on Friday, November 23, starting at 6pm from the sports centre car park in Harold Davies Drive.
The parade will be led through the town by Stourport Scout and Guide Band alongside Father Christmas, Mayor Gary Talbot and Stourport Carnival queen Beckie Price.
Anyone can join in the parade and children are being asked to bring a torch to help light up the streets.
It will arrive at the Stourport Civic Centre for a short carol service at about 6.30pm when the lead group will be joined by a “mystery guest”.
Shops in the town will stay open until 8pm and entertainers and buskers will line the streets to collect money for charity.
Organiser Pete Roberts said he was looking for more entertainers, such as bands or artists to help out. If you can help contact Mr Roberts at Pete’s Prints on 01299 826930.
